summ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orTor Egge <Tor.Egge@broadpark.no>2020-09-04 16:54:18 +0200
committerGitHub <noreply@github.com>2020-09-04 16:54:18 +0200
commit7d10db9d3fbb3d5c6e0604aceabfc28945d40d3a (patch)
tree18e23c7278e76e3a31a2a409981291d61e5c0779
parent5c6efbfd64fcf65b0cb88b90867803040faa21c5 (diff)
parent88923c3fe1459daa837152437ee6f9fa42782702 (diff)
Merge pull request #14292 from vespa-engine/toregge/add-destructor-for-direct-tensor-store
Add destructor for direct tensor store.
-rw-r--r--searchlib/src/vespa/searchlib/tensor/direct_tensor_store.cpp2
-rw-r--r--searchlib/src/vespa/searchlib/tensor/direct_tensor_store.h1
2 files changed, 3 insertions, 0 deletions
diff --git a/searchlib/src/vespa/searchlib/tensor/direct_tensor_store.cpp b/searchlib/src/vespa/searchlib/tensor/direct_tensor_store.cpp
index cbe943d89cc..9b8659bf576 100644
--- a/searchlib/src/vespa/searchlib/tensor/direct_tensor_store.cpp
+++ b/searchlib/src/vespa/searchlib/tensor/direct_tensor_store.cpp
@@ -42,6 +42,8 @@ DirectTensorStore::DirectTensorStore()
_tensor_store.enableFreeLists();
}
+DirectTensorStore::~DirectTensorStore() = default;
+
const vespalib::tensor::Tensor*
DirectTensorStore::get_tensor(EntryRef ref) const
{
diff --git a/searchlib/src/vespa/searchlib/tensor/direct_tensor_store.h b/searchlib/src/vespa/searchlib/tensor/direct_tensor_store.h
index 9b68a3bec12..881506adb48 100644
--- a/searchlib/src/vespa/searchlib/tensor/direct_tensor_store.h
+++ b/searchlib/src/vespa/searchlib/tensor/direct_tensor_store.h
@@ -35,6 +35,7 @@ private:
public:
DirectTensorStore();
+ ~DirectTensorStore() override;
using RefType = TensorStoreType::RefType;
const Tensor* get_tensor(EntryRef ref) const;